Best service for when I go to university

What one is going to be best when i go to university I want it to be cheap to phone out to landlines and mobiles as I will mainly be phoning my friends. Also want it to be as cheap as possible to phone me.

Depending on the university network, VoIP may struggle.

For cheapest calling to mobiles, I'd used a Sipgate service and then sign up to 18185 and route calls via 18185, on the Sipgate service you dial the 18185 0808 access number and then the follow the prompts.

VoIP Stunt offers a good deal to landlines.

Sipgate offers for free an incoming number of any area-code, so you can have an area-code local to where most of your callers live, and not where you are if you so wished. As it is an 01 or 02 number then it's just the standard cost to call you as per a landline.

VoIP Stunt only cover major area-codes, so if you want an 01 or 02 number, you need to use an address in a Major area such as London, Birmingham, Manchester etc, otherwise you will get an 0560 number.
